Potato Patties

  1. This is one of those old homestyle dishes my mother made and her grandchildren love.
  2. This is a little more detailed than the other submission but the primary guidelines are: season to taste, use the egg as a binding agent, and thin the potatoes with milk only until a workable consistency for fashioning the patties.
  3. Heat a small amount of cooking oil in a pan and brown potato patties on both sides.
